Как изменить текстовый редактор по умолчанию в терминале

Поскольку почти все в Linux всегда разделяются мнения, терминальные текстовые редакторы не являются исключением. Есть те, кто предпочитает vi, напордругие мкедит и другие (я думаю, чуть больше), которые предпочитают карликовый.

Случалось ли вам, что приложение (при его установке и т. Д.) Открывает текстовый файл, который вы можете редактировать, и открывает его с помощью текстового редактора, который вам НЕ нравится?

Например, пользователи, которым нравится vim, открывают этот файл с помощью nano ... очевидно, что на их лице не будет улыбки 😀

Чтобы система всегда использовала текстовый редактор в терминале, который вам нужен, вы должны добавить в свой .bashrc следующее:

export EDITOR="vim"

Чтобы добавить его в .bashrc, это будет:

echo "export EDITOR=vim" >> $HOME/.bashrc

И вуаля, дело решено.


12 комментариев, оставьте свой

Оставьте свой комментарий

Ваш электронный адрес не будет опубликован. Обязательные для заполнения поля помечены *

*

*

  1. Ответственный за данные: Мигель Анхель Гатон
  2. Назначение данных: контроль спама, управление комментариями.
  3. Легитимация: ваше согласие
  4. Передача данных: данные не будут переданы третьим лицам, кроме как по закону.
  5. Хранение данных: база данных, размещенная в Occentus Networks (ЕС)
  6. Права: в любое время вы можете ограничить, восстановить и удалить свою информацию.

  1.   Петерчеко сказал

    Nano - это нано .. Для меня лучший редактор есть 😀

    1.    x11тете11x сказал

      nano для тех, кто не знает, как использовать vim ……

      среди которых я включаю себя xD хахахахаха

      1.    Катекё сказал

        Проблема использования vim / vi / gvim (windows) - это громоздкая комбинация клавиш и возможность разместить плагины, чтобы сделать его более мощным, ха-ха, но в моем случае я использую gvim для Windows, так как я знаю некоторые комбинации, и я также считаю, что это самый мощный редактор крепкий на мой взгляд

    2.    Вада сказал

      Хахахаха, как и ты
      Emacs http://emacsrocks.com
      И я сделал это некоторое время назад на форуме vim
      http://foro.desdelinux.net/viewtopic.php?id=3219
      Поверьте, когда вы научитесь пользоваться любым из них, вы спросите: «Как я могу жить с нано?» хахахаха 😀 привет

    3.    Хорхе Варела сказал

      Хорошо, nano - это нано, и это отличный редактор на мой вкус, однако для тех из нас, кто является администраторами операционной системы, почти обязательно изучить использование vi, поскольку это редактор, который вы найдете в любой версии UNIX. или дистрибутив GNU / Linux.

  2.   Yerkorn сказал

    Учебник очень хороший и полезный, его ценят 😀

  3.   какахуете сказал

    Также было бы неплохо изменить символическую ссылку команды `editor`, чтобы сделать изменение более глобальным. Или, по крайней мере, сделайте то же самое с пользователем root.

  4.   Иванбаррам сказал

    Что ж, в моем конкретном случае первым, с которым я встретился, был vim, и я должен признаться, что сломал несколько клавиатур, потому что я плохо знал комбинации клавиш, но теперь это редактор по умолчанию, на самом деле nano кажется громоздким, по крайней мере, для меня. Даже в дистрибутивах, которые по умолчанию используют nano, я меняю его на vim.

    Привет.

  5.   элиотайм3000 сказал

    Превосходно. Теперь, если я буду использовать emacs в консоли.

  6.   Lecovi сказал

    В Debian и производных вы также можете:
    # update-alternatives –редактор конфигурации

    И вот вы бросаете возможности и выбираете 😉

    Очень хорошо!
    Привет!

  7.   Когда-либо сказал

    Я не знаю почему, но с тех пор, как я начал работать с Linux (еще в 2002 году), я всегда выбирал mcedit, и там я оставался. Он интегрирован с mc (очевидно), у него простой интерфейс с использованием функциональных клавиш (которые в vi кажутся декоративными), подсветка синтаксиса почти для всего, цвета, которые помогают визуализировать (черный фон не убеждает меня ничего) среди прочего. Там я остался, и я счастлив.
    привет

  8.   Еретик сказал

    sudo update-alternatives – редактор конфигурации